Scottsmoor
Scottsmoor has lower-than-average household income, with a median household income of $51,458. Population has fallen 29% since 2021, a loss of 280 residents. 8%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, below the national rate of 33%. Median home value is $175,000. With a median age of 50.1, the population is older than the US median of 38.8.

How many people live in Scottsmoor, Florida?
Scottsmoor, Florida has about 692 residents according to the 2020 American Community Survey.
What is the median household income in Scottsmoor, Florida?
The typical household in Scottsmoor, Florida earns about $51,458 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.
Is Scottsmoor, Florida expensive?
In Scottsmoor, Florida, the median home is worth about $175,000.
How educated are people in Scottsmoor, Florida?
About 8.5% of adults age 25 and over in Scottsmoor, Florida h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
What is the poverty rate in Scottsmoor, Florida?
About 26.9% of people in Scottsmoor, Florida live below the federal poverty line.
